Title |
Constructing Relational Statistical Space-time In The Theory Of Gravitation And In Quantum Mechanics | |||||
Coauthors | ||||||||
Abstract |
Concept of relational statistical space-time is considered. This model introduces an apparatus based on description of properties of physical clocks and rods. New equations lead to traditional physical equations according to the correspondence principle. A more general approach allows us to describe quantum effects (at microscopic level) and gravitation effects (at macroscopic level). Some cosmological coincidences are deduced. A possibility of testing predicted gravitational effects is discussed. |
